James V, groat, second coinage 1526 – 1539, type I, bust right in mantle with double-arched crown, IACOBVS S DEI GRA REX SCOTOR, rev. pointed shield over cross fourchee, VILLA ED INBRVGH, wt. 2.57gms (S.5376), rare, very fine
*ex JNQ Wallworth collection, Glendining's auction 17, December 1942, part of lot 10
ex BNJ, 1991, lot 61
ex Davidson collection DNW – 60, 09/12/2003, lot 441
ex A.H. Baldwin and Sons Ltd, 27/01/2009, purchased for £750
Very rarely offered for sale and thus desirable
Burns fig. 725 no. 24
Stevenson type Ia, obverse die 3
